    AT&T coverage, iPhone issues in Cozumel ?

    The iPhone gets great coverage outside of the US. I add the international plan before I leave and take it off the plan when I return. Even with the plan, charges are fairly high. I never use data unless I am on a WiFi. Turn off push notifications and data roam or you will pay dearly.

  13. gotwake

    The oil is coming your way.

    The heat from a nuclear blast is hotter than the surface of the sun. They think that the high heat would cause the rock to fuse together plugging the hole. The Soviets used the method to seal several gas wells that were out of control.
